Krista Dykes Launches She Laughs Media: A New Era for Nashville's Voice

Nashville music industry is buzzing with excitement as Krista Dykes announces the launch of She Laughs Media, a podcast booking and publicity agency designed to amplify the voices of entrepreneurs, artists, and experts. After a successful tenure as Senior Media Relations Manager at PLA Media, Dykes is taking a bold step into the entrepreneurial realm, driven by the need for personal and professional flexibility following her family’s recent decision to become foster parents.

Combining Faith and Media Savvy

Anchored in the tenet of Proverbs 31:25 – “she laughs at the time to come” – She Laughs Media fuses faith-forward values with savvy media tactics, embodying Dykes’ creative spirit and commitment to integrity. “My 20 years of publicity experience are perfectly coalescing with my passion for podcasting,” she shares. With a focus on strategic storytelling, this new venture emphasizes podcasts as a powerful medium for thought leadership positioning and critical audience engagement, offering tailored campaigns beyond traditional publicity methods.

A Glimpse into Dykes' Journey and Past Achievements

Before founding She Laughs Media, Dykes held a prominent role at the Country Music Association (CMA) from 2015-2023. Her efforts contributed to several award-winning projects and recognitions, including IABC’s Gold Quill Award and BusinessTN’s Hot 100. She has consistently shown her prowess in navigating the evolving landscape of Nashville’s music scene, securing valuable placements for clients, which laid a solid foundation for her new agency.

The Power of Podcasts in Today's Media Landscape

In an era where listeners seek authenticity, podcasts present a unique opportunity for storytelling. Dykes has already made her mark in this space with her successful podcast, Secret Mom Hacks, where she interviews a range of compelling guests. This format not only allows deeper connections through personal stories but also serves to highlight the diverse tapestry that the Nashville music industry embodies.

Empowering Artists and Entrepreneurs in Nashville

With the launch of She Laughs Media, Dykes is positioning herself to empower a new generation of artists and entrepreneurs in Nashville. By leveraging strategic media placements and podcast tours, she aims to help creative individuals navigate the saturated marketplace. “I want to ensure that their stories resonate and reach audiences who are eager to engage with authentic narratives,” Dykes states. This focus aligns with the values of community and support that define Nashville’s culture.
